摘要:本文围绕tpwalletkmc展开技术与业务层面的深度分析,重点覆盖灾备机制、合约测试、行业变化、先进数字技术、授权证明与多链资产兑换的实现与风险控制。
1. 灾备机制(DR)
- 目标与指标:建议明确RTO(恢复时间目标)与RPO(数据丢失容忍度),对关键服务(签名服务、交易广播、用户余额索引)制定分级策略。
- 多域多区部署:采用多云/多可用区、冷热备份隔离、分布式数据库副本和对象存储跨区复制;关键私钥/密钥材料应使用硬件安全模块(HSM)或阈值签名(MPC)并在冷热环境间分层备份。
- 演练与自动化:定期演练故障切换、回滚路径与数据恢复;建立自动化监控与告警、SLA跑表与灾备演练日志。
2. 合约测试与发布治理
- 测试体系:单元测试、集成测试、端到端测试、模拟攻击(fuzzing)与基于性质的测试(property-based testing)。对关键逻辑引入形式化验证或符号执行(eg. Slither/SMT)以发现重入、越界等漏洞。
- CI/CD 与分级部署:在CI管道中加入静态分析、自动化审计、模拟主网数据回放,先在沙盒与小型主网(testnet/staging)灰度发布,再向主网热升级。

- 审计与保险:外部第三方安全审计、持续漏洞赏金计划与应急补丁通道。结合合约可升级代理模式时,控制治理权与升级权限以降低单点风险。
3. 行业变化与市场适应

- 多链生态与L2兴起:行业从单链向多链、Rollup 与跨链桥迁移,钱包需提供链间互操作能力与L2原生支持。
- 合规与KYC压力:监管趋严,钱包在合规框架内需设计可选链上/链下证明、可审计但不泄私隐的合规接口。
- 安全与用户体验并重:用户对安全性的期望提高,同时要求更低的使用门槛与更快的交互体验。
4. 先进数字技术应用
- 零知识证明:用以实现隐私保护与轻量化跨链证明(zk-SNARK/zk-STARK)以便快速验证外链状态。
- 多方计算(MPC)与阈签:用于分散签名权,减少单点私钥妥协风险,并支持冷热签名策略。
- 安全硬件与TEEs:对高价值托管场景引入可信执行环境,降低托管风险。
5. 授权证明与可验证权限
- 去中心化身份(DID)与凭证:采用可验证凭证(VC)与链下签名证明,实现按需授权并兼顾隐私。
- 会话授权与最小权限:短期授权票据、基于时间与场景的权限细化,减少长时有效凭证风险。
6. 多链资产兑换与跨链互操作性
- 原理与实现:支持原子交换(HTLC)与跨链桥、跨链消息协议(如IBC风格)及流动性层(聚合DEX/跨链路由器)。
- 风险与缓解:桥接合约常为攻击目标,应采用多签/验证者集合、证明中继(light client)或 zk-证明汇报以降低信任假设。引入保险与紧急刹车机制以应对异常流动性事件。
建议与结论:tpwalletkmc应构建以安全为核心的多层防御:完善灾备与演练、严格合约测试与形式化验证、引入MPC/HSM与零知识证明提升隐私与可验证性,同时实现标准化的跨链适配层与合规化的授权证明体系。通过持续监控、自动化CI/CD与对外审计与保险结合,既能跟上行业多链、L2与隐私技术的变化,又能在意外事件中快速恢复并保护用户资产。
评论
CryptoFan88
对多链适配和MPC的建议很实用,期待具体实现路线图。
晓雨
文章把灾备和合约测试讲得很清晰,尤其是RTO/RPO的分级。
NodeMaster
建议补充对现有桥(如Wormhole/IBC)安全模型的对比分析。
花间一壶酒
关于授权证明部分,如果能举例DID与VC的落地流程就更好了。
Ethan
强调形式化验证和持续审计很到位,能降低合约风险。